Why the Time is Now For New Kitchen Cabinets

Word on the street is “It’s a great time for [kitchen] remodeling – if you have the money,” at least according to a recent The Arizona Republic new article. While that logic may go against the grain of everything that’s happening in the economy right now, it has some merit to it. And even homeowners who don’t have the cash saved up to update their kitchen with new kitchen cabinets and other remodeling features can take advantage of all time low rates on home improvement loans.

So why now of all times, in the midst of a recession, would experts contend that the stars are aligned for remodeling the home, in particular the kitchen? The newspaper article points out several compelling reasons.

1. First and foremost, the recession is fueling never before seen price wars. Contractors and retailers alike are slashing their prices in an effort to stay competitive in a slow market. This competition is good news for kitchen remodelers who want custom built cabinets as well as those who are satisfied settling for assembled and ready to assemble kitchen cabinetry from their local home improvement supercenter. Indeed, there are kitchen cabinet deals to be had around every corner. “It’s the perfect time because (remodelers) will negotiate with you, and they will listen to you,” one newspaper source pointed out.

2. If a homeowner is planning to remain in his or her home for a while, the cost savings realized now on new kitchen cabinets can turn into substantial profits down the road. Once the economy recovers and real estate starts selling again, savvy homeowners can leverage their remodeled kitchens into higher asking prices. After all, the kitchen is one of the main selling points in any home.

3. “During the most recent housing boom, when local contractors were swamped, projects often came with longer time frames and higher bills,” The Arizona Republic article points out. According to data from the U.S. Census Bureau and the Department of Housing and Urban Development, new home sales dropped to the lowest rate on record in December 2008. As a result, kitchen cabinet contractors and kitchen cabinet manufacturers are not only slashing their prices; they’re also getting those cabinets installed much more quickly. How much faster? “For an average kitchen remodel, where it probably took close to three months before, it can be done in half that time,” one expert estimates.

4. If you’re a homeowner who’s looking to turn a profit on home foreclosures and short sales, there’s no time like the present to get those houses up to and above par. “Because you can get real estate at essentially bargain basement prices [right now], it makes it much more attractive to put money into that home.” And when the goal is securing the highest possible return on investment, new kitchen cabinets are an excellent place to start.
